Jump to content


Leonardo ALmeida Bastos

Member Since 02/07/2007
Offline Last Active 29/08/2007, 08:59
-----

Posts I've Made

In Topic: Duvida Com Relacao A Arrays E Verificacao De Janelas

31/07/2007, 14:08

Resolvi o problema.

Inverti os styles (cursor com display e funcionou...)

Vai entender o FF <_<

In Topic: Chamar Funcao Dentro Do Atributo Style No Firefox

27/07/2007, 16:43

vlw, resolvido

In Topic: Duvida Com Relacao A Arrays E Verificacao De Janelas

27/07/2007, 16:36

Como você atribui o valor para "busy" ?



no onsubmit geral tem um metodo chamado setApplicationBusy(true);

quando a popup e fechada o metodo setApplicationBusy(false) é chamado.


Ele cai no else normalmente, o problema é com a atribuicao do style que nao ta pegando...

In Topic: Duvida Com Relacao A Arrays E Verificacao De Janelas

26/07/2007, 18:01

bimonti,

descobri que oo childs.closed funciona. O parametro do objeto window esta ok.

O problema esta aqui:


if (busy){

theBody = document.getElementsByTagName('BODY')[0];
popmask = document.createElement('div');
popmask.id = 'popupMask';
theBody.appendChild(popmask);
gPopupMask = document.getElementById("popupMask");

gPopupMask.style.cursor = "wait";
gPopupMask.style.display = "block";

}else{

gPopupMask.style.cursor = "pointer";
gPopupMask.style.display = "none";

}

Cai no else quando deve, ja fiz o teste. Ele cai no else quando fecho a janela popup. Como voce pode ver pelo codigo, no else ele deveria esconder o div criado (este div e jogado por cima da tela toda para bloquear o acesso à pagina principal quando uma janela estiver aberta (pra simular o MODAL).

No internet explorer funciona muito bem. Tenho dois eventos (onfocus e onblur) que verificam se ha outra janela aberta ou se ela foi fechada que chama esta verificacao que eu postei. No firefox a janela continua bloqueada. E cai no else ...

In Topic: Sistema Cross-browser

24/07/2007, 14:41

Valeu bimonti. Depois vou testar. Eu realmente nao sei se esta sendo feita alguma chamada no javascript pois o sistema tem mais de 300 arquivos .js


Mas depois vou testar o que voce sugeriu. Obrigado pela ajuda!

IPB Skin By Virteq